Lost Trail is a gorgeous and moderate hike with beautiful scenery through Upper Bull Creek.
Lost Trail is a 1.3 mile loop hike through the Upper Bull Creek Greenbelt in northwest Austin, Texas. The trail features a beautiful waterfall, an abundance of wildlife and wildflowers, several benches, and many beautiful scenes.
During the wet season, the creek fills up and flows very nicely. The main waterfall found on this trail is a popular swimming hole. Though depending on the amount of rainfall for that year, the creek may dry up and have little to no water flow.
This trail is highly trafficked but parking is plentiful. Bathrooms can be found next to the parking lots and the trailhead can be found across the road from the parking lot. Children and dogs are more than welcome on this trail, just please be advised that the parking lots are located right off of Old Spicewoods Springs Rd which is a pretty narrow, but very busy road. Due to the nature of the trail, it is not handicap friendly.
